Output 8de2292661608b4437fc12a0c0ed7076e2227e36f6e328f4f20f523f226f4b2e:0

value
287300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c805870a4341b0873816987435fe2e96cc5ce26 OP_EQUAL
address
37CvDeqERsa5udbAxWKUZjRpdhzy5j3LUg
transaction
8de2292661608b4437fc12a0c0ed7076e2227e36f6e328f4f20f523f226f4b2e
confirmations
237940
spent
true